Why These Are the Top GMC Repair Auto Repair Shops in Wilderville

** The GMC repair market serving Wilderville, Oregon, is characterized by high-quality, specialized service providers concentrated in the neighboring city of Grants Pass and the broader Rogue Valley. Due to the rural and rugged terrain of Southern Oregon, there is strong local demand for expertise in diesel engines, 4WD systems, and towing capabilities. The market is moderately competitive, with a clear distinction between the factory-backed dealership (Kendall GMC) and several highly proficient independent shops that have carved out specific niches (e.g., All-Pro for diesel performance, A-1 for transmissions). Typical pricing reflects this specialization. Dealership labor rates are typically the highest, offering the assurance of OEM parts and factory direct support. The top independent shops command rates only slightly lower, justified by their deep expertise and often more personalized service. Consumers have excellent options but should choose based on their specific need: the dealership for complex electronics and warranty, or a specialist independent for powertrain, diesel, or suspension work.

What are the most common GMC repair issues for vehicles driven in the Wilderville area?

Given our rural roads and seasonal weather, GMC trucks and SUVs commonly need suspension repairs from potholes, brake service from stop-and-go gravel road driving, and HVAC system checks due to dust and pollen. Models like the Sierra and Terrain also frequently require attention for electrical issues related to infotainment systems.

How can I find a reputable GMC repair shop near Wilderville?

Look for shops in Grants Pass or the surrounding Illinois Valley that are ASE-certified and have specific experience with GM vehicles. Checking for online reviews from local customers and asking for recommendations at local businesses like the Wilderville Store can also lead you to trusted, community-vetted mechanics.

When should I seek local service instead of driving to a dealership?

For most repairs and routine maintenance, a qualified local independent shop can provide excellent service, often at a lower cost and with greater convenience than the distant dealerships in Medford or Grants Pass. However, for very complex computer issues or specific recall work, a dealership's specialized tools and direct access to GM technical resources may be necessary.

Are repair costs for GMC vehicles higher in Wilderville due to our location?

Labor rates in Southern Oregon are generally competitive, but parts availability can sometimes cause minor delays or slightly higher costs for expedited shipping to our more remote area. Building a relationship with a local shop that anticipates common GMC parts needs can help mitigate this.

What local driving conditions should I discuss with my GMC repair technician?

Always mention if you frequently drive on unpaved forest service roads, haul heavy loads like firewood or equipment, or do a lot of short-trip driving in our hilly terrain. This helps your technician prioritize inspections for suspension, brakes, transmission, and battery health, which are stressed by these specific local conditions.
